Man, all the haters, LOL. I love mine, but then again I grew up with the originals. I have a '74 "catalog Baja" to bookend the new one. FWIW a "Catalog Baja" is one built by the owner using Stroppe parts that were available at some ford dealers as well as mail-order. I am making a few (reversible) changes to the new one. Yes, the tailgate is getting a wrap. A new aftermarket heritage grille painted as it should be and a modern take on the Cactus Smasher. I get more people thumbs upping it and talking about it wherever I stop than either of my Gen 1 broncos.

Some interesting things to know about this Edition:

According to Ford's "From the Road" blog.

"Ford and aftermarket builder Maxlider Brothers Customs collaborated to revive the legacy of the Stroppe Bronco by introducing the 2025 Stroppe Edition Bronco. This new Bronco pays tribute to Bill Stroppe, a legendary off-road racer who built and raced Broncos in the 1960s and 70s, achieving remarkable success, including winning the Baja 1000 in 1969 with a stock 4x4.

Also from the web:

The 2025 Bronco Stroppe Edition is a limited-edition model, with only 650 units produced. It's a modern take on the original Stroppe Baja Broncos, featuring a distinctive tri-tone livery with Atlas Blue, Oxford White, and Code Orange paint. The edition also includes unique features like squared-off fenders, a matte black hood, beadlock-capable wheels, and a white instrument panel with Code Orange accents in the interior. This collaboration between Ford and Maxlider Brothers Customs offers a modern interpretation of a classic off-road legend, blending heritage design with contemporary performance features."

But why 650? That number is often used as an estimate of how many original Baja's went through the Stroppe Shop. A match? Who knows. Definitely a low number. For comparison the 2005 Ford GT? Over 4000 of those were made.

I found hand applied masking paper with orange overspray and tape under the hood. Also hand written tags on masking tape on the inside of the front fenders with the last four of the VIN on them. Looks like the front fenders and doors came off when the orange was added.

I don't think there really is any hate towards this model. It's more of a question of value, and value means different things to different people. Plus, for those who want a two door with the V6, their only option is to spring for the Stroppe. In addition, when a Stroppe is within spitting distance of a BRaptor, it presents different options.

As far as I see, that number was only posted by one random dealerships website, who I guaranteed has no inside information on production numbers.

Not to mention, there’s 411 listed for sale in the country currently on autotrader alone (good place to look for VINs if they are all in a row). Leads me to believe the number is much higher than 650 unless they’ve already stopped building them and only 239 were actually sold.

IF the VINs are in order from 001, they’ve build at least 832 so far just from a quick look at a few for sale.
